    I don't think it's ever too late. I think goal oriented planning is really important. Know what you want and be sure it's what YOU want and not what everyone else thinks is cool. This stuff is too long term to mess around with the flavor of the month for the wrong reasons. Especially if you are starting from scratch. I've been thinking about it a lot lately and the more I think about it the more I don't want to be stuck with offspring I can't sell and possibly can't take care of. I'd love to breed and want to breed but I don't know that I have the resources to do it the right way. I'll see. I have a long time to go before I'll even have snakes mature enough to breed. I just want to do it right.
